Output 66d703f2593dc8eec347f96818ffa69d9a2d0160aaa63f7691a6ff86dd457647:0

value
43208240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a088d026e8178127ecc6a0d48633af2d8621838 OP_EQUAL
address
MDC1fgFns9nuCXYpZa3zbMqcEdYNoe1okx
transaction
66d703f2593dc8eec347f96818ffa69d9a2d0160aaa63f7691a6ff86dd457647
spent
true